Is being competitive important?

Is being competitive important?

Having a competitive nature prevents complacency or settling on past achievements. If you’re competitive, you can acknowledge and be satisfied with what you’ve achieved, but remain motivated to always improve. If you fail at something, you can use it as motivation to keep going.

Is competition important in life?

Aside from preparing them for wins and losses later in their adult life, competitive activities help them develop important skills like resilience, perseverance, and tenacity. 2 They also learn how to take turns, encourage others, and develop empathy.

Is it OK to be competitive?

Competing itself is, by nature, fairly uncomfortable. Nevertheless, allowing ourselves to feel our competitive feelings cleanly and directly is not only acceptable; it’s actually healthy. Our competitive feelings are an indication of what we want, and acknowledging what we want is key to getting to know ourselves.

What are the advantages of being competitive?

Competitive advantages generate greater value for a firm and its shareholders because of certain strengths or conditions. The more sustainable the competitive advantage, the more difficult it is for competitors to neutralize the advantage. The two main types of competitive advantages are comparative advantage and differential advantage.

Why are some people more competitive than others?

The first deals with the way some people are brought up. They are just naturally more competitive than others because that’s how they were raised. They participated in sports or academic competitions that taught them it was OKay to be competitive. The high need for achievement (N-Ach) drives people to become more competitive than others.
